When Are Dog Owners Negligent?
Local laws largely apply to dog bite cases in Nevada. Las Vegas and many other municipalities have enacted ordinances that require dog owners to keep their pets on leashes in public and have them properly contained by a fence at home. Negligence is the legal standard used to authorize the payment of a dog bite victim’s damages. A dog owner’s actions might amount to negligence if that person did not supervise a dog around children or let the dog run loose in public. Someone who did not follow local ordinances about restraining dogs could be viewed as automatically negligent, known in the legal world as “per se negligence.”
Vicious Dogs Known to Be Dangerous
Within Las Vegas, the “one bite” rule creates liability for dangerous dogs. This means that an animal known to have bitten or threatened a person in the past can be labeled vicious or dangerous. Once an attack is recorded, the owner has a social responsibility to restrain the dog from harming others. A second attack will very likely impose liability on the dog owner.
Dog Attack Injuries
Dogs bite children more often than adults. Due to their shorter stature, children get injured most often in the head and neck by dogs. Victims of all ages frequently suffer injuries to their arms and legs. Right hands get hurt most often as people struggle to fend off an attack.
Typical dog bite injuries include:
- Puncture wounds
- Deep cuts
- Tearing of flesh
- Crush injuries
